Trivia about the song Pre-Release by Ian Gillan Band

When was the song “Pre-Release” released by Ian Gillan Band?
The song Pre-Release was released in 1978, on the album “Scarabus”.
Who composed the song “Pre-Release” by Ian Gillan Band?
The song “Pre-Release” by Ian Gillan Band was composed by Colin Towns, Gus Fenwick, Ian Gillan, John Gustafson, and Mark Nauseef.
